How does Phishing work?
Phishing works by creating a fake website or email that looks like it is from a legitimate source, such as a bank or online retailer. The phisher will then ask the victim to enter their login information, passwords, or credit card details. This information is then used to steal the victim's money or personal information.
How does Phishing affect the eCommerce industry?
Phishing is especially dangerous in the world of eCommerce, as it can lead to financial losses and identity theft. Online shoppers are particularly vulnerable to phishing, as they are often asked to provide personal and financial information in order to make a purchase.
To protect yourself from phishing as an end-user, it is important to be vigilant when shopping online. Always be wary of emails or websites that ask for sensitive information, even if they appear to be from a trusted source. Additionally, it is a good idea to use strong passwords and never reuse the same password on multiple websites.
As a business, advise your subscribers not to click on any links or enter any personal information if they suspect they have received a phishing email. Instead, they should delete the email and report it to the relevant authorities.
By taking steps to protect both yourself and your subscribers from phishing, you can help keep personal and financial information safe from this dangerous online threat.
